From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
 


The fast food chain McDonald's is referred to by a variety of nicknames worldwide.

List[edit]

Nickname Country Notes Reference(s)
Mac & Don's Steakhouse United States
McDonal Chile The signs for McDonald's have been altered in a way that the full name 'McDonald's' is visible during the day, but at night, it appears as 'McDonal'. [1]
Donken Sweden [2]
Golden Showers United States [3]
Macca's Australia
New Zealand
The nickname is common in these countries and is officially used in advertisements. In 2013, "Macca's" began being used on some store signs in Australia. [3][4][5][6]
Mäckes, Mäckies, Goldene Schwalbe Germany Goldene Schwalbe (golden swallow - the bird) is similar to the Golden Arches in the US or Restaurant Den Gyldne Måge in Denmark, referring to the logo. Mäckes and Mäckies are regional variations of the same name (see source). [3]
Mickey D's United States, Ireland, Canada [6]
McDirt's United States
Mak Kee
Mak-Gei
M-Gei
Hong Kong Common practice in Hong Kong is to nickname foreign companies by taking the first syllable of the company and combining with the Cantonese word for store (gei).[7] [3][8][9]
Mäkkäri, Mäkki Finland [8]
Makudo Japan Selected by Kansai and some Shikoku locals as the official nickname. [10]
Makku Japan Selected by the rest as the official nickname. [3]
McDo France
Belgium
Philippines
Canada (Québec)
[3]
Maccies
Maccy D's
Mac D's
Don Dons
United Kingdom [3]
McD's United Kingdom (Scotland) [11]
McDick's Canada The nickname is also used in areas close to the Canada–United States border. [3]
McDona's Mexico [3]
Mec Romania [3]
Mekáč Czech Republic [12]
Meki Hungary The nickname is officially used in advertisements. [13][14]
Mekdi Malaysia
Brunei Darussalam
Indonesia
The nickname has been used in advertisements. [15][16]
Méqui Brazil McDonalds uses the Méqui branding alongside McDonalds. [17]
Mcdonald's Indonesia [16]
Mäc / McDo Switzerland German-speaking Swiss call it Mäc and French-speaking Swiss call it McDo [18][19][20]
Mec Italy [18]
Restaurant Den Gyldne Måge Denmark Comedic nickname to make McDonald's sound like an expensive restaurant. It means "Restaurant The Golden Seagull" (referring to the infamous logo of McDonald's).
Макдак (McDuck) Russia The slang nickname is similar to the family name of Clan McDuck. It was proposed as the new name for McDonalds after the chain decided to abandon its operations in Russia. [20]
Zur goldenen Möwe Germany See danish nickname [21]
Maccern Norway Common nickname with multiple spellings. Maccern has been used in promotional material since at least late 2023 or early 2024. [22]
